Pedro wrote: 2009/3/3 Patrik Flykt patrik.fl...@nokia.com: One thing you should add to the code: if you already have a WLAN connection ongoing and icd2 calls the link up function again, make the module reply with the ICD_NW_TOO_MANY_CONNECTIONS icd network status in the callback. Hey, thanks! icd2 never tried to call link_up while the connection was up during my so far two week field test, but good to be on the safe side. IIRC, the link_up function will be called again if the user tries to switch to another network (IAP) that uses the same net module. icd2 will try to connect to the new IAP before closing the connection to the previous one. 2009/3/12 Patrik Flykt patrik.fl...@nokia.com: Hmm, interesting. They should request icd2 once a second for the updated status, which would make icd2 query your network module. Maybe there's a bug/feature when the network has a different type from WLAN_*... Some built-in apps are doing just that (strcmping network_type with WLAN_). That's not a problem (I can choose a new network_type easily) but applications explicitly looking for WLAN_INFRA are (e.g. 'grep WLAN_INFRA /usr/bin/modest.launch' matches). I will later try switching the module's network_type to WLAN_WPA or something like that, and get a full list of applications with hardcoded WLAN_INFRA/WLAN_ADHOC. Thanks again. This looks 100% correct from an icd2 point of view. One thing you should add to the code: if you already have a WLAN connection ongoing and icd2 calls the link up function again, make the module reply with the ICD_NW_TOO_MANY_CONNECTIONS icd network status in the callback. This makes icd2 (the framework) figure out that this particular network is limited to one connection at a time and it also makes switching from one WLAN to another work correctly. The ICD_NW_TOO_MANY_CONNECTIONS status must be returned by every network module (layer) that supports only one connection at a time in order to keep icd2 on track of things. - I've yet to come with the right rssi - signal formula, Maybe a linear conversion could be good enough for starters, e.g. full 10 with the lowest rssi that can use 54Mbit and 1 when the only option is 1Mbit? and I'm having problems with the link_status callback. May I ask for better documentation on this? This one? typedef void (*icd_nw_link_stats_cb_fn) (const gpointer link_stats_cb_token, const gchar *network_type, const guint network_attrs, const gchar *network_id, guint time_active, gint signal, gchar *station_id, gint dB, guint rx_bytes, guint tx_bytes); The first gpointer and the 3 network_* parameters are the same as received in the icd_nw_link_stats_fn. This of course assumes that the network whose stats are queried is the one connected, but this is handled by icd2 as long as the network module does not support more than one connection at a time. The time_active you can set to zero, the ipv4 network module will handle it anyway. Signal is the rssi converted to any of the ICD_NW_LEVEL_*, station id is the MAC address and dB the rssi value. rx and tx bytes you can pass as zero, the ipv4 network module provides them too. Unfortunately I feel like I'm repeating the .h file. Please tell what more information you need. I also don't understand what search_lifetime and search_interval on network_api.h are for. Search lifetime is the time in seconds the network is kept cached by icd2, search interval is the time in seconds after which a new network scan is to be triggered by icd2. With this setup not all networks need to be found in every scan; this is especially true if search_lifetime = 2 * search_interval + the amount of seconds it takes to scan. icd2 checks that the search interval is less than the search lifetime when loading your module. Long story short: I'm releasing under the GPL an alpha-quality icd network plugin which uses wpa_supplicant. Code is at http://svn.javispedro.com/libicd-network-wpa/trunk/ . After having bought a N810, I got hit very hard with #1635 ( https://bugs.maemo.org/show_bug.cgi?id=1635 , Eduroam (EAP-TTLS+PAP) WiFi auth; apologies for my desperate message there) -- seeing it was a low priority request by then, I decided I would try and fix this by myself. Searching through this list, I found a cx3110x patch which made it compatible with wpa_supplicant, and some GPL-released icd headers which made it possible to write a icd module. What the module is doing: - It replaces libicd-network-wlan libicd-network-eap (I've defined a new network_type, WPA, whose only modules are wpa, ipv4 and ipv6) . It does not replace wlancond though, I'm using it for powersaving. - While searching, it initiates a wlancond-managed active ssid scan to each of the configured networks. - On link_up, it calls wlancond 'settings_and_connect' d-bus method to initialize the interface and enable powersaving features. - On post_link_up, it spawns wpa_supplicant, then uses settings from gconf to configure it via D-Bus, then waits for it to enter state COMPLETED (aka connected). - On pre_link_down, it kills wpa_supplicant. - On link_down, it calls wlancond's 'disconnect'. - If It gets a DISCONNECTED event from wpa_supplicant, It sets up a 100 second timeout. If wpa_supplicant goes up again (roaming?) then the timeout is removed. If it doesn't, then it tells icd to close the connection. How: -Patched cx3110x. It is only partially patched so that it does still work with libicd-network-wlan. -Patched/borked wpa_supplicant. It now works with the partially patched cx3110x, and also does active ssid scans OK. -Patched wlancond. I needed a I'm already reading wireless events by myself, no need to bother me with d-bus events and no need to take down the wireless interface for me, just set powersave mode, which I implemented. - libicd-network-wpa.so .
